Integration of Smart Technologies
One of the primary considerations in vending machine design is the integration of smart payment systems. This requires a keen understanding of various payment technologies such as NFC, QR codes, and mobile app interfaces. Engineers need to ensure seamless interaction between software systems and hardware components, a complex task that demands precise coordination.
Refrigeration and Planogram Constraints
Refrigerated vending machines present a unique set of challenges. Designers must delineate refrigeration zones to keep products fresh while ensuring energy efficiency. Planogram constraints further complicate this task, as the layout must cater to a wide range of product sizes and types. These constraints highlight the need for flexible and adaptable engineering solutions.
Compliance and Ergonomics
Compliance with standards such as the Americans with Disabilities Act (ADA) is non-negotiable in vending machine design. Machines must ensure accessibility for all users, necessitating careful consideration of dimensions and access points. Ergonomics plays a critical role here, contrasting sharply with the machine’s robotic functions.
